Soda, Stream likewise suggests that you just provide cold water for carbonation instead of room temperature level or warm water. Cold, distilled water is the ideal conduit to receive carbonation given that it has a high saturation limitation and CO2 gas doesn't leave really quickly.
After placing the water bottle into its designated nozzle, a lot of soda makers require you to just press a button and the device does the rest. Some makers have preset timers to permit for ideal carbonation each time while others enable more personalization, requiring you to hold the button down up until you are satisfied.
This fundamental process is what every soda maker model follows no matter its advancements or other settings. So what makes the One Touch different from the Fizzi? Both placing the carbonating cylinder and the water bottle need that you follow the precise very same treatment similar to the Fizzi, and this machine likewise only takes 1 L-sized bottles. The One Touch requires electricity to run because it boasts 3 buttons, each preset for different levels of carbonation.
The 2nd setting is the typical 10-second burst that most individuals will stick to usually. It provides a carbonated drink virtually identical to the one produced by the Fizzi or other soda makers. The third and last button delivers a greater level of carbonation by firing for about 15 seconds before ceasing.
Basically, the One Touch offers higher preset levels of soda modification for a slightly higher asking price. Naturally, you'll have to decide if the lack of personalization in between those levels is worth it to you. You can also purchase it in black or white colors and it looks practically identical to the Fizzi; the just major distinction is the power cord that goes out the back.
This being stated, the power draw from this device is extremely light. You could quickly still take this soda maker outdoor camping and run it with a portable generator or a RV's battery without concern. It's not likely to brief out your outlets or cause your kitchen any problems. The only downside is the relative thinness of the power cable.

Directly above the slot where your water bottle will go is a series of three water droplet icons. These icons show the present level of carbonation you are infusing into your water bottle based upon your pressure and the time you have actually held the button down.
s are handy due to the fact that it can be hard to tell just how much carbonation you confused into your water bottle with the other models that utilize the same button system. Say that you forgot the length of time you held the button down; now you need to drink the water bottle yourself to identify how bubbly it is before you can continue or cease carbonation.

Soda, Stream makers work best when you carbonate regular water that hasn't yet blended with flavorings or other additives. It's easier to carbonate the water effectively this way. When you're finished carbonating your water, you can include pieces of fruit to instill some light taste or mix the carbonated water with a small but concentrated quantity of another drink.
These syrups are focused formulas that offer typical or fairly distinct flavorings for your carbonated water bottles. Of course, the charm of the syrups is that you can include nevertheless much or little you prefer. Like with the carbonating buttons, Soda, Stream's real magic originates from the capability to personalize your soft drink precisely the way you like it.
